Conquering Tinnitus: Effective Treatment Strategies

Tinnitus, the perception of noise or ringing in the ears, can be a debilitating condition that impacts quality of life. While there is no treatment for tinnitus itself, various strategies can effectively reduce its impact and help individuals cope with it.

One crucial step in managing tinnitus is to identify its underlying factors. A healthcare professional can carry out a thorough evaluation to rule out any treatable medical issues.

Based on the specific nature of the tinnitus, treatment approaches may include:

* Noise masking: Using calming sounds or white noise to cover the tinnitus sounds.

* Hearing aids: Amplifying external audio can help reduce the prominence of tinnitus.

* Cognitive behavioral therapy (CBT): This type of therapy helps individuals modify their perceptions about tinnitus, reducing its mental impact.

It is important to note that management for tinnitus often involves a blend of methods. Working closely with a healthcare professional can help individuals formulate a personalized treatment plan tailored to their specific needs and circumstances.
